Storage/Reheating
- Refrigeration: Store in an airtight container for up to 3 days.
- Freezing: Freeze before baking for up to 2 months, then bake when needed.
- Reheating: Warm in an oven at 350°F for 5 minutes or air fryer for 3 minutes.
FAQs
Can I use homemade biscuit dough?
Yes! Any soft, fluffy biscuit dough works.
What’s the best cheese to use?
Mozzarella for stretchiness, but provolone or cheddar also work.
How do I prevent the cheese from leaking out?
Seal the edges tightly and place seam-side down.
Can I make these ahead of time?
Yes! Assemble, refrigerate, and bake when ready.
Can I air fry these instead?
Yes! Air fry at 375°F for 8-10 minutes, flipping halfway.
What dips pair well with this?
Marinara, ranch, garlic butter, or pesto.
Can I make these bite-sized?
Yes! Use smaller dough pieces and mini mozzarella cubes.
Can I add fresh herbs?
Yes! Basil, oregano, or parsley add great flavor.
What main dishes pair well with these?
Serve with pasta, soup, or a fresh salad.
How do I get a crispy top?
Broil for the last 2 minutes for extra golden-brown color.

Ingredients
- 1 can (16 oz) refrigerated biscuit dough (such as Pillsbury Grands)
- 8 mozzarella cheese cubes (about 1-inch each)
- 2 tbsp unsalted butter, melted
- 1 tsp garlic powder
- 1/2 tsp Italian seasoning
- 1/4 tsp salt
- 1/4 tsp black pepper
- 2 tbsp grated Parmesan cheese
- 1 tbsp fresh parsley, chopped (for garnish)
- Marinara sauce (for dipping)
Instructions
Step 1: Preheat & Prepare Dough
-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C) and line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
- Separate the biscuit dough and flatten each piece into a 3-inch circle.
Step 2: Stuff the Biscuit Bombs
- Place one mozzarella cube in the center of each dough circle.
- Fold the dough around the cheese, pinching the edges tightly to seal.
- Place the sealed side down on the baking sheet.
Step 3: Brush with Garlic Butter
- In a small bowl, mix melted butter, garlic powder, Italian seasoning, salt, and black pepper.
- Brush the butter mixture over each biscuit bomb.
Step 4: Bake & Serve
- Bake for 12-15 minutes, or until golden brown.
- Sprinkle with grated Parmesan and fresh parsley.
- Serve warm with marinara sauce for dipping.
Notes
- Extra Cheesy: Add a sprinkle of shredded mozzarella inside for even more gooey goodness.
- Crispier Option: Bake at 400°F (200°C) for a slightly crispier crust.
- Air Fryer Method: Cook at 350°F (175°C) for 8-10 minutes, flipping halfway.
- Storage: Store in an airtight container for up to 3 days and reheat in the oven at 350°F for 5 minutes.
